Director's bio:
Lucien Bourjeily is a Lebanese writer and director of both theater and film. His extensive work in avant-garde theatre has traveled the worldwide festival circuit and his debut feature-length film "Heaven Without People" won the Special Jury Prize award at the 2017 Dubai IFF. A Fulbright scholar, he holds an MFA in Filmmaking from the Loyola Marymount University in Los Angeles (2013).
About Cinema Akil
Cinema Akil is the arthouse cinema dreams are made of —cosy, quirky, and a pioneer in bringing critically-acclaimed films from around the world to UAE audiences.
Founded by Butheina Kazim, Cinema Akil promotes the goal of education and awareness-building around film and the cinematic arts.
After years of hosting nomadic pop ups in Abu Dhabi, Dubai, and Sharjah, Cinema Akil established itself as the first arthouse cinema in the GCC in 2018, quickly becoming a fan favourite.
